今天给各位分享可编程芯片的知识,其中也会对可编程芯片FPGA进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!
本文目录一览:
什么是单片机?它和可编程芯片有什么区别?
单片机是一种面向工业的微处理器,它将CPU、RAM、ROM、定时计数器、I/O接口电路集成在一块芯片上,是一种单片计算机。单片机体积小巧,可以植入任何仪器仪表或设备中,广泛作为嵌入式控制器使用。它支持使用汇编语言或高级语言进行编程。可编程控制器作为工业设备的通用控制器,替代了传统的继电器-接触器的硬件连接控制方式。
可编程芯片是单片机的子集。可编程芯片是单片机架构中的一个部分,一般做ROM作用。
叫FPGA,跟单片机不是一个东西。逻辑器件可分类两大类 - 固定逻辑器件和可编程逻辑器件。 一如其名,固定逻辑器件中的电路是永久性的,它们完成一种或一组功能 - 一旦制造完成,就无法改变。
单片机是一种集成电路芯片,采用超大规模集成电路技术,将具有数据处理能力的中央处理器CPU、随机存储器RAM、只读存储器ROM、多种I/O口和中断系统、定时器/计数器等功能集成在一块硅片上,形成一个小型而完善的微型计算机系统,广泛应用于工业控制领域。
单片机是面向工业的微处理器,它是将CPU、RAM、ROM、定时计数器、I/O接口电路集成在一块芯片上,是一种单片计算机。因为体积小,可以植入任何仪器仪表当中或设备中,被广泛作为嵌入式控制器使用。一般使用汇编语言或高级语言编程。
什么是FPGA?FPGA的优势在哪里?
FPGA属于硬件可重构的芯片结构,内部设置了数量丰富的输入输出单元引脚及触发器,可以根据需求灵活配置。兼容性强:FPGA芯片可与CMOS、TTL等大规模集成电路兼容,能够协同完成计算任务,提高了系统的兼容性和可扩展性。
FPGA,即现场可编程门阵列,是一种硬件可重构的体系结构。它在加速常见的计算任务方面表现出色,尤其在应对指数级增长的机器学习和Web服务时。FPGA之所以快,主要得益于其无指令、无需共享内存的体系结构。
FPGA的优势 灵活性:FPGA可以根据需要随时重新编程,以适应不同的应用需求。高性能:与完全可编程的逻辑器件相比,FPGA提供了更高的性能,因为它可以针对特定应用进行优化。
FPGA的优势 灵活性高:FPGA可以通过重新编程来改变其功能,这使得它能够在不同的应用场景中重复使用,降低了硬件成本。开发周期短:相比于ASIC,FPGA的开发周期更短,因为它不需要进行专门的流片生产。可测试性强:FPGA内部逻辑可以通过编程进行验证和测试,这有助于在产品设计阶段发现并解决问题。
FPGA芯片是一种高度灵活且可配置的数字集成电路,主要用于实现复杂逻辑功能,替代传统多块集成电路和分立元件组成的电路。其主要作用和功能包括以下几点: 实现复杂逻辑功能: FPGA芯片能够通过编程实现多种复杂逻辑功能,如数字信号处理、图像处理、声音处理、视频处理和通信处理等。
cpl芯片是什么意思?
1、CPL芯片全称为可编程逻辑器件,是一种集大成型的可编程逻辑芯片,可以实现多种复杂的数字电路功能。以下是关于CPL芯片的详细解释:特点与优势:灵活性与可编程性:CPL芯片具有与FPGA相似的灵活性和可编程性,可以根据设计需求进行编程。
2、CPL芯片是什么意思?CPL全称为可编程逻辑器件(Complex Programmable Logic Device)。它是一种集大成型的可编程逻辑芯片,可以实现多种复杂的数字电路功能。CPL芯片既具有FPGA(现场可编程门阵列)的灵活性和可编程性,又具有PAL、GAL等器件的高密度和可靠性。
3、控制面板扩展。手机主板cpl是控制面板扩展的意思。主板,又叫主机板(mainboard)、系统板(systemboard)、或母板(motherboard),是计算机最基本的同时也是最重要的部件之一。
4、SoC(系统级芯片)在深亚微米时代,主要通过低电压实现低功耗技术,互补CMOS在许多方面都占有很大的优势,并且各EDA厂商也提供很完善的支持,因此在多数情况下,都选择互补CMOS。
5、可能是BIOS设置出现异常,例如错误地开启了网络启动等选项。在BIOS设置中找到设备 → 网络设置 → PXE引导代理,将其设置为禁用。 如果BIOS菜单中找不到网络启动选项,可以尝试将BIOS恢复到默认设置(通常是硬盘启动)。
fpga芯片解密
FPGA芯片解密技术主要分为以下四种方法:软件攻击:原理:利用处理器通信接口和协议、加密算法或其安全漏洞进行攻击。操作:通过擦除加密锁定位后停止擦除片内程序存储器数据操作,使加密的FPGA芯片变为非加密状态,再利用编程器读取片内程序。
FPGA芯片解密技术主要分为四种方法:软件攻击、电子探测攻击、过错产生技术以及探针技术。下面分别介绍这四种方法:软件攻击是利用处理器通信接口和协议、加密算法或其安全漏洞进行攻击。
目前FPGA芯片解密方法主要如下:1) 软件攻击该技术通常使用处理器通信接口并利用协议、加密算法或这些算法中的安全漏洞来进行攻击。
针对FPGA的内部AES密码破解,存在一些简化版的FPGA项目,其中在Spartan6 xc6slx9芯片上验证的加密解密模块消耗了463个Slice资源,而在Cyclone IV芯片上则消耗了805个逻辑单元(LE)。 值得注意的是,网络上的许多代码仅提供加密功能,而不包含解密部分。